"What Time Is It Now?" is a song that perfectly captures the modern-day unease of having a packed schedule but an empty heart.
Notifications, meetings, reading the room, comparisons, online controversies, cynicism, continuing out of inertia.
You're working hard, yet before you know it, you lose sight of "why you're doing it."
This song doesn't simply despair in the face of this situation, but rather takes the perspective that "you win the moment you realize it," and tries to reclaim "your own time" once again.
